RTW Biotech Opportunities Ltd's Q2 2025 Earnings Performance and Strategic Outlook
In Q2 2025, RTW Biotech Opportunities Ltd (RTWFF) demonstrated resilience in a challenging biotech sector, with its net asset value (NAV) per share declining by 6% year-to-date but outperforming the Russell 2000 Biotech Index, which fell 11.4% during the same period[1]. This performance underscores the company's ability to navigate sector-wide headwinds while maintaining a disciplined, growth-oriented strategy.
Strategic Execution in 2024: A Foundation for Resilience
RTW's strong performance in FY2024 laid the groundwork for its current positioning. The company's NAV surged from $153.0 million at the start of 2024 to $606.9 million by year-end, driven by strategic capital market activities such as IPOs and M&A[2]. Notably, the portfolio added 21 new core companies in 2024, with three successful exits, while maintaining 67% of NAV in core holdings[2]. Standout performers included Avidity BiosciencesRNA-- and Tarsus PharmaceuticalsTARS--, whose share prices rose by 221% and 173%, respectively, following key clinical and commercial milestones[2]. Additionally, the acquisition of Numab's lead drug candidate by Johnson & Johnson for $1.25 billion amplified the value of RTW's holding in that investment, illustrating the company's knack for identifying high-impact opportunities[2].
Navigating a High-Growth Biotech Landscape
The biotech sector remains a high-conviction area for investors, with RTWFF well-positioned to capitalize on near-term catalysts. According to the company's strategic outlook, innovation, depressed valuations, and anticipated regulatory shifts are expected to drive a sector recovery[2]. For instance, Avidity Biosciences' long-term data on myotonic dystrophy type 1 and TarsusTARS-- Pharmaceuticals' success in treating demodex infection highlight the therapeutic advancements fueling investor optimism[2]. Furthermore, RTW's active portfolio management—balancing new investments with exits—ensures alignment with evolving market dynamics.
